Resumo: | This article aims to provide a metaphysical elucidation of a specific model of the doctrine of the Trinity: Monarchical Trinitarianism, within the formal, neo-Aristotelian ontological and metaphysical framework of Jonathan Lowe (i.e. his four-category ontology and serious essentialism). Formulating the model through this ontological and metaphysical framework will enable us to explicate it in a clear and consistent manner, and the important 'multiple-natures' problem raised against the proposed model will be shown to be ineffective. |
